    Hamsters generally can't tell which is the bathroom and which is the toilet, so it is recommended that the bathroom be placed outside alone, and put the hamsters in to wash when they come out to play, and the hamsters in the cage will often excrete in the bath sand.

    Some hamsters will consciously pee in a specific place, and if you are training, you can put the litter stained with hamster urine and mix it in the urine sand of the toilet, and the hamster will excrete there when it smells itself.

    However, this method is not 100% effective, and if the hamster really can't teach it, it's just free.
